create_pocket(name, series, distribution, components, architectures, mode, gpg_key, include_udeb=False, mirror_uri=None, mirror_suite=None, mirror_gpg_key=None, pull_series=None, pull_pocket=None, filter_type=None, upload_allow_unsigned=False)

Create a pocket associated with a series in the account.

Parameters:
  • name (unicode) – The name of the pocket. It must be unique within series, start with an alphanumeric character and only contain lowercase letters, numbers and - or + signs.

  • series (unicode) – The name of the series to create the pocket in.

  • distribution (unicode) – The name of the distribution the series belongs to.

  • components (list (of unicode)) – A list of components the pocket will handle.

  • architectures (list (of unicode)) – A list of architectures the pocket will handle.

  • mode (unicode) – The pocket mode. Can be ‘pull’, ‘mirror’ and ‘upload’.

  • gpg_key (unicode) – The name of the GPG key to use to sign packages lists for this pocket. The GPG key provided must have a private key associated with it.

  • include_udeb (boolean) – Whether the pocket should include selected components also for .udeb packages (debian-installer). It’s ‘false’ by default.

  • mirror_uri (unicode) – The URI to mirror for pockets in ‘mirror’ mode.

  • mirror_suite (unicode) – The repository entry under dists/ to mirror for pockets in ‘mirror’ mode. This parameter is optional and defaults to the same name as local series and pocket. If the suite name ends with a ‘/’, the remote repository is flat (packages are not grouped in components); in this case a single value can be passed for the ‘components’ parameter. Packages from the remote repository will be mirrored in the specified component.

  • mirror_gpg_key (unicode) – The name of the GPG key to use to verify the mirrored archive signature. If none is given, the stock Ubuntu archive one will be used.

  • pull_series (unicode) – The name of the series pull_pocket belongs to. Must be a series in the same distribution series belongs to. If not specified, it defaults to series.

  • pull_pocket (unicode) – The name of a pocket in current distribution to sync packages from for pockets in ‘pull’ mode.

  • filter_type (unicode) – If specified, the type of the filter of the pocket. Can be either ‘whitelist’ or ‘blacklist’.

  • upload_allow_unsigned (boolean) – For pockets in upload mode, a boolean indicating whether uploaded packages are required to be signed or not. It’s ‘false’ by default.

create_upgrade_profile(title, every, at_minute, on_days=[], at_hour=None, deliver_within=1, deliver_delay_window=0, security_upgrade=False, upgrade_type=None, autoremove=False, access_group='global')

Create an upgrade profile.

Parameters:
  • title (unicode title) – A human readable title for this upgrade profile.

  • every (unicode) – The frequency at which you wish this upgrade profile to be executed. Valid choices are “hour” and “week”.

  • on_days (list (of unicode)) – A list of days of the week on which the upgrade profile will be run. The day names must be abbreviated to their first two letters, as: “mo”, “tu”, “we”, “th”, “fr”, “sa”, “su”. Required when the every parameter is “week” but optional when the every parameter is “hour”.

  • at_hour (integer) – The hour, in 24h format, at which the upgrade profile will be run.

  • at_minute (integer) – The minute of the hour (0-59) at which the upgrade profile will be run.

  • deliver_within (integer) – An optional number of hours within which the upgrade task should be delivered to computers. The window will be from the time specified by this API call (on_days, at_hour, at_minute) until the provided number of hours later. Defaults to 1 hour.

  • deliver_delay_window (integer) – Randomise delivery within the given timeframe specified in minutes.

  • security_upgrade (boolean) – (Deprecated) Whether this upgrade is a security upgrade or not.

  • upgrade_type (unicode) – The type of upgrade profile, either “security” or “all”.

  • autoremove (boolean) – Whether this upgrade should also autoremove old packages.

  • access_group (unicode) – An optional name of the access group to create the profile into.

get_activities(query='', limit=1000, offset=0)

Retrieve activities associated with the current account, ordered by creation time.

Some activities requested take an extended period of time to complete. These activities will not have discrete activity_status values. Instead they will report estimated percent complete in the progress field for the activity. The progress field will have one of the following values:

0: if activity is not started
-1: if an error occurred
1 to 100: percent complete of ongoing activity

Common examples of activities with progress would be syncing a pocket repository mirror or provisioning a new system.

Parameters:
  • query (unicode) – A query string with space separated tokens used to filter the returned result objects.

  • limit (integer) – The maximum number of results returned by the method. It defaults to 1000.

  • offset (integer) – The offset inside the list of results.

get_packages(query, search=None, names=[], installed=None, available=None, upgrade=None, held=None, offset=0, limit=1000)

Get a list of packages associated with the account used for authentication.

A package is considered installed if dpkg reports it as installed on the system.

A package is considered available if it can be fetched from an APT source. Note that this means that it’s possible for an installed package to be not available.

A package is considered an upgrade if it’s available and if it has a version higher than a non-held installed package with the same name.

Parameters:
  • query (unicode) – A query string used to select computers to query packages on.

  • search (unicode) – A string to restrict the search to. All fields are searched, not just those returned. (e.g., description)

  • names (list (of unicode)) – Restrict the search to these package names.

  • installed (boolean) – If true only packages in the installed state will be returned, if false only packages not installed will be returned. If not given both installed and not installed packages will be returned.

  • available (boolean) – If true only packages in the available state will be returned, if false only packages not available will be returned. If not given both available and not available packages will be returned.

  • upgrade (boolean) – If true, only installable packages that are upgrades for an for an installed one are returned. If false, only installable packages that are not upgrades are returned. If not given, packages will be returned regardless of wether they are upgrades or not.

  • held (boolean) – If true, only installed packages that are held on computers are returned. If false, only packages that are not held on computers are returned. If not given, packages will be returned regardless of the held state.

  • offset (integer) – The offset inside the list of results.

  • limit (integer) – The maximum number of results returned by the method. It defaults to 1000.
